Lancaster Drive is in Banks, Southport and in West Lancashire district. PR9 8AS is located in the North Meols & Hesketh Bank elect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of South Ribble. This postcode has been in use since 1980-01-01.

Partnership Status

Across the UK, the average relationship status breakdown is roughly 44% married, 38% single, 9% divorced, 6% widowed, and 2% separated.

In the immediate vicinity of PR9 8AS there is a very large concentration of residents that are married - 52.9% of the resident population. In contrast, the average marriage rate across the census is about 44%.

Areas with a high percentage of married residents are typically suburban neighborhoods, towns with good schools and family-friendly amenities, and regions with affordable, spacious housing options. Additionally, such areas can be popular among retirees.

Safety

Is Lancaster Drive Street d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Lancaster Drive was 22.8 per 1,000 residents, which is 63.6% lower than the Burscough Bridge & Rufford average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.

Lancaster Drive has the 14th lowest crime rate of 72 local areas in Burscough Bridge & Rufford and the 63rd lowest crime rate of 328 local areas in West Lancashire .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 22.8 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been rising year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-48.1%.

Employment

PR9 8AS area has a low unemployment rate. According to Census 2021, 2% residents of this area were unemployed, while the average in the UK was 4.83%. A low level of unemployment in an area indicates a strong job market, where most people who are seeking work can find employment. This generally reflects a healthy economy in the area.

The percentage of retired residents living in PR9 8AS area is much higher than the country's average. According to Census 2011, 39% residents of this area were retired, while the average in the UK was 14%.
